Abstract

High-quality x[(Mg0.6Zn0.4)0.95Co0.05]2TiO4–(1 − x)Ca0.8Sr2TiO3 ceramics were prepared by solid-state reaction. The products were characterized by scanning electron microscopy, X-ray diffraction, and network analyzer. [(Mg0.5Zn0.5)0.95Co0.05]2TiO4 has a dielectric constant (εr) of ~18, a high quality factor (Q × f) of ~206,000 GHz, and a temperature coefficient of resonant frequency (τf) of ~−20.8 ppm/°C. To produce a temperature-stable material, Ca0.8Sr0.2TiO3, which has a large positive τf value of 400 ppm/°C, was added to [(Mg0.5Zn0.5)0.95Co0.05]2TiO4. 0.93[(Mg0.5Zn0.5)0.95Co0.05]2TiO4 –0.07Ca0.8Sr0.2TiO3 has an excellent combination of microwave dielectric properties: εr ~18.24, Q × f ~130,000 (at 9 GHz), and τf ~1 ppm/°C sinter at 1175°C, and can be utilized in the fabrication of microwave devices. Therefore, a band-pass filter is designed and simulated using the proposed dielectric to study its performance.
